How to hedge OKX leveraged trading
Hedging leveraged trading positions on OKX requires determining risk tolerance, identifying the target hedge instrument, calculating the hedge ratio, executing the hedge, and then monitoring and adjusting the hedge as market conditions change.

Understanding Hedge Strategies for OKX Leveraged Trading
Leveraged trading on the OKX platform offers the opportunity for traders to amplify their potential profits by borrowing funds from the exchange. However, it also carries inherent risks that must be managed effectively. One approach to mitigating these risks is through hedging strategies.
What is Hedging?
In the context of leveraged trading, hedging involves taking additional positions in the market to offset or reduce the risk exposure of an existing position. By doing so, traders seek to protect their profits or minimize potential losses.
Benefits of Hedging Leveraged Positions
- Limits potential losses: By hedging, traders can establish a maximum loss threshold, preventing significant drawdowns.
- Preserves profits: Hedging strategies help protect unrealized profits by mitigating market volatility.
- Enhances risk management: Implementing a hedging strategy forces traders to actively manage their risk and adjust positions based on market conditions.
Steps to Hedge Leveraged Trades on OKX
Implementing an effective hedging strategy on OKX requires a systematic approach. Here are the key steps involved:
1. Determine the Risk Tolerance
- Assess your individual risk appetite and financial capacity.
- Consider the size and leverage of your existing leveraged position.
- Quantify the acceptable level of potential loss.
2. Identify the Target Hedge Instrument
- Choose a hedging instrument with a high correlation to the underlying asset of your leveraged position.
- For example, if you have a long BTC position, you could hedge with a short ETH position.
3. Calculate the Hedge Ratio
- Determine the appropriate proportion of the hedging instrument to the leveraged position.
- Consider factors such as correlation, market volatility, and the desired level of risk reduction.
- Use mathematical formulas or consult financial professionals to determine the hedge ratio.
4. Execute the Hedge
- Once the hedge ratio is established, execute the hedging trade on the OKX platform.
- Ensure the position size aligns with the calculated ratio.
- Monitor the hedged position to ensure it aligns with the intended risk management strategy.
5. Monitor and Adjust the Hedge
- Regularly review market conditions and assess the effectiveness of the hedging strategy.
- Adjust the hedge ratio or execute additional hedges if necessary to maintain the desired level of risk reduction.
- Consider profit-taking or unwinding the hedge when the market outlook improves or the risk exposure is no longer acceptable.
6. Understand Hedging Limitations
- Hedging strategies do not guarantee immunity from risk.
- In situations of extreme market volatility or unexpected events, the hedge may not fully offset the losses.
- Traders should monitor and adjust their hedges accordingly.
Additional Considerations
- Types of Hedge Strategies: A variety of hedging strategies can be employed, including positive correlation hedging, negative correlation hedging, and neutral hedging.
- Leverage Management: Leverage can significantly amplify both potential profits and risks. It is crucial to manage leverage levels responsibly and align them with your risk tolerance.
- Trade Execution Skills: Effective hedging requires precise trade execution. Traders should practice and master the skills of placing orders, managing positions, and monitoring the market.
